TechFlow news, according to Wired, more than 500 OpenAI employees signed a letter stating they might resign and join Microsoft unless the startup's board steps down and reinstates the ousted CEO Sam Altman.
The letter reads: "Your process of firing Sam Altman and removing Greg Brockman from the board has endangered all our work, undermined our mission and company. Your actions clearly demonstrate that you are unfit to oversee OpenAI."
Shortly after the letter was released, Sutskever posted on X saying: "I deeply regret my participation in the board's actions. I never intended to harm OpenAI. I love everything we've built together, and I will do everything I can to help reunite the company."
Notably, the signatories of the letter include Ilya Sutskever, the company's chief scientist and board member, who was accused of initially orchestrating the board coup against Altman.
